Are you asking single or double bias binding...
As for binding a quilt I do the french straight bindind unless it is curved then I do a bias french binding.
The trick is you never want to use single fold for you only have one layer of fabric on the fold outside of the quilt and yes either way srtaigh cut or on the bias it will wear many times faster.
Mostly the bias maker is for garments and crafts. Or home decor. I love working with bias... it is most wonderful in appliqued stems, and wonderful for baby bibs abd hot pads.
